SUMMARY: The OCS Policy Committee of the Minerals Management Advisory Board will meet at the Sheraton Crystal City in Arlington, Virginia, on October 27-28, 1999. The agenda will cover the following principal subjects: Oceans Report: A Follow-Up Report From the National Oceans Conference. This presentation will include an update on Vice President Gore's follow-up report on the President's moratoria decision that was presented September 2, 1999. Hard Minerals Update. This presentation will address the Marine Minerals Program funding; the status of the MMS's guidelines and policies on use of Federal sand; the negotiations with States on use of Federal sand; and an update on the Hard Minerals Subcommittee activities and other pertinent hard minerals information. Deep Water Gulf of Mexico (GOM). This panel presentation will address developments in the deep water of the GOM and its future contribution. Recent Advances in Oil Spill Response Technology. This panel presentation will provide an overview of the MMS's oil spill response research and direct results from MMS funded research, the MMS unannounced drill policy, and the Ohmsett facility. The presentation will also address the U.S. Coast Guard's role in oil spill response, readiness, research and development activities. The Planned Deepwater Oil Release and Blowout Modeling Study, a joint industry project cooperatively managed and funded by the Offshore Operators Committee and MMS, will also be discussed. OCS Revenue Sharing Update. This presentation will address the current status of the OCS revenue sharing bills. Congressional Update. This presentation will focus on the status of the Coastal Zone Management Act reauthorization and pending revised regulations, and other timely congressional issues related to the OCS Program. Environmental Forum Update. This presentation will provide a summary of the October 26, 1999, proceedings. Natural Gas Supply/Demand. This panel presentation will address the [[Page 55957]] following items: recent studies/results; 30 TCF of gas needed to supply the nation and how we get there; the long-term gas alternatives, such as methane hydrates (clathrates); and the State's (Texas) response to rising gas demand. OCS Scientific Committee Update. This presentation will provide an update on the activities of the Scientific Committee. It will also highlight the activities that are related to the GOM deepwater activities, oil spill contingency planning, natural gas supply/demand, and any other topics that are relevant to both Committees. MMS Regional Updates. The Regional Directors will discuss activities in their respective areas. Particular items of interest: Lease Sale 176, National Petroleum Reserve-Alaska results, Northstar Project, Liberty Project, Lease Sale 181, Deepwater environmental impact statement, Chevron's Florida Natural Gas Development Project, Florida Marine Spill Analysis System, and the future of existing California OCS Leases.
